Network analysis of the papaya orchard virome from two agroecological regions of Chiapas, Mexico

2019-07-20

Abstract excerpt

The study of complex ecological interactions - such as those among host, pathogen, and vector communities - can help to explain host ranges and the emergence of novel pathogens. The analysis of community structures using bipartite networks describe the associations between two trophic levels, for example plants and pollinators, or hosts and parasitoids.
